Job description

San Domenico is an independent, K-12 day and boarding school with a tradition of innovation and academic excellence since 1850. Rooted in our mission to inspire inquiry, reflection, and purpose, we empower students to lead lives of courage, wisdom, and kindness. At San Domenico, diversity and inclusivity are foundational to our vibrant community of 680 students, including 140 boarders from more than 20 countries.

About the Role

The 6-12 Registrar maintains all aspects of student records, beginning right from a student’s enrollment in San Domenico. This professional ensures that files are accurate, complete, up-to-date, and accessible to applicable community members (through the appropriate request processes and security standards). In addition, the Registrar is responsible for creating two separate primary schedules for the Middle School and Upper School, in collaboration with division leadership. They manage teacher schedules, student course enrollment, and the add/drop process.

The registrar works mainly in the student information system, Veracross, while also maintaining an organized system to access and retrieve the hard copy files from prior years. Maximizing the features of the Veracross system is the foundation of this role, as that will allow for timely and efficient responses to community requests for information, schedule creation, and record keeping.

The ideal candidate will have a stellar attention to detail and work ethic. They should have a strong working knowledge of academic record-keeping systems; facility with digital databases; experience with academic scheduling, and clear collegiality and willingness to work across the school community.

Key Responsibilities

Academic Records

  • Maintain all student records, ensuring completion and accuracy, and retrieving missing records if necessary.
  • Lead the continued digitization of current and future student files.
  • Verify information and grades on transcripts.
  • Communicate grade, transcript, and progress report information to applicable community members.
  • Prepare written materials (e.g. reports, memos, letters, transcript requests for high school or college admission, etc.) for the purpose of documenting activities, eligibility, and enrollment.

Scheduling

  • Lead the preparation and modification of master, student, and teacher schedules for both Middle and Upper School divisions, in collaboration with division leadership.
  • In collaboration with the Middle School Director and Assistant Director of Upper School, manage the add/drop period.
  • Support the Upper School course request process to ensure accurate data entry and reports to inform staffing and scheduling.
  • Manage course placement for incoming students, scheduling placement testing days and additional assessment needs.

Data Gathering and Distribution

  • Communicate grade, transcript, and progress report information to applicable community members, in collaboration with the Assistant Director of Upper School.
  • Create reports and send data to relevant colleagues and departments to support eligibility assessments, institutional initiatives, etc.

Additional Responsibilities

  • Support the Upper School Academic Office with a variety of administrative needs.
  • Serve as part of the Upper School standardized testing team, supporting the organization and proctoring of PSAT, SAT, and AP tests.
  • Assist in implementing the final assessment schedule and coordinating make-up exams if necessary.
  • Manage the apostille and notarization processes in support of our international students
